Thoughts on the Performance Steering Wheel
Just installed the Perf steering wheel today, have couple of thoughts on it:
1: The feel of the wheel does not have a huge improvement 2: Hard to clean and maintain 3: The blue strap is very annoying, hurts eyes 4: More grip for sure 5: Looks cool |

Have the electronic version and yeah I am worried about the wear (it's my daily) and I have very dry hands. May get the gloves at least for sunday twisty pleasure rides and the track and keep them in the glove box to keep my wife from laughing at me. The electric version is perfect for manual transmissions due to the shift lights (adjustable if you have a higher rev limit) and helped me quite a bit on the track. The 0-62 mph and 1/4 mile timing, G force meter and oil & coolant temps are also pretty cool too! Kind of Knight Rider/Ricey-ish, but has so much practicality that I love it--second most favorite mod after the MPE.
